Role Description

As a Director of Engineering, you will be responsible for driving the performance, growth, and alignment of a group of product engineering teams while collaborating closely with cross-functional stakeholders to deliver business impact.

  • Manage the Engineering Managers of the teams within your group.
  • Work in partnership with the group Product leader to set the group’s strategy and execute against its goals.
  • Ensure the group works effectively across the broader Product & Engineering organisation and with other departments to deliver high-quality outcomes aligned with our business priorities.

What you'll do

  • Leadership and Team Management:
    • Lead and mentor the engineering managers of the product engineering teams in the group, helping them grow into stronger leaders for their teams.
    • Foster a high-performance culture, ensuring that teams are empowered, supported, agile and that they consistently deliver high quality software.
    • Build a collaborative environment where managers and engineers feel psychologically safe, valued, and able to deliver their best work.
  • Strategic Alignment and Delivery:
    • Partner with the group Product leader to set the strategic direction, lead roadmap planning, and prioritise deliverables for the group.
    • Define and execute the engineering vision for the group in alignment with the overall department and company objectives.
    • Ensure teams are aligned on business goals, balancing short-term delivery needs with long-term technical strategy.
  • Collaboration and Stakeholder Management:
    • Ensure your teams work effectively with other groups across Product & Engineering to ensure smooth collaboration and alignment on dependencies and deliverables.
    • Act as a key stakeholder representative for your group in discussions with other departments, including Sales, Customer Success, and Finance.
    • Ensure clear communication of progress, challenges, and opportunities between the group and its stakeholders.
  • Engineering Excellence:
    • Drive a culture of technical excellence across the group and the wider engineering department, ensuring engineering practices and tooling are continuously improved.
    • Identify and address inefficiencies to optimise speed and predictability of delivery across teams.
    • Champion knowledge sharing and reduce silos by encouraging collaboration between teams both within your group and across the rest of the department.
  • Scaling and Growth:
    • Collaborate with Talent and People teams to recruit and onboard new engineers and managers into the group as it scales.
    • Ensure the group’s structure and headcount plans align with current and future business needs.

Qualifications

  • Experienced senior engineering leader with a track record of leading an organisation of 20-50 individuals, including managing engineering leaders.
  • Engineering background with experience in large scale, web based B2B or B2C platforms. Fintech experience is of particular interest, but not required or expected.
  • Experience growing, managing and retaining high performing, healthy engineering teams.
  • Hands-on programming experience as an individual contributor from earlier in your career.
  • Thrive when working with ambiguous problems with a high degree of autonomy.
  • Experience working cross-functionally with Product, Commercial and Customer Success to optimise the output of your teams.
  • Passion for coaching and developing people.
  • Excellent communication, stakeholder management and organisational skills.

Company Description

Paddle offers digital product companies a completely different approach to their payment infrastructure. Instead of assembling and maintaining a complex stack of payments-related apps and services, we’re a Merchant of Record for our customers. That means we take away 100% of the pain of payment fragmentation. It’s faster, safer, cheaper, and, above all, way better.

We’re backed by investors including KKR, FTV Capital, Kindred, Notion, and 83North and serve over 5000 software sellers in 245 territories globally.
